1, Repair essentials
Exploring obstacles should start from the outside and then from the inside, from easy to difficult, break them down into smaller parts, and focus on breakthroughs. The essentials can generally be divided into the following types:


1. It is believed that relying on the senses can directly make decisive decisions on the causes of obstacles. Through surface inspection, inventions such as broken wires, desoldering, short circuits, broken fuse tubes, burnt components, mechanical damage, copper foil lifting and breaking on printed circuits can be invented; You can touch the temperature rise environment of the battery, resistor, transistor, and integrated block, and refer to the circuit diagram to find the reason for the very high temperature rise. In addition, you can also check by hand whether the components are loose, whether the integrated circuit pins are securely inserted, and whether the conversion switch is stuck; You can hear and smell any unusual sounds or odors.


2. The voltage measurement method measures whether the voltage at each key point is normal, which can quickly identify obstacles. Measure the operating voltage and reference voltage of the A/D converter.


3. Short circuit method is commonly accepted in the inspection of A/D converters mentioned earlier, and this method is more commonly used in repairing weak and micro electrical instruments.


4. The circuit breaker method stops the suspicious department from being disconnected from the entire machine or unit circuit. If the obstruction dissipates, it manifests as obstruction in the disconnected circuit. This method is important in environments where there is a short circuit in the circuit.


5. When the obstruction has been reduced to a certain location or several components, online or offline measurement can be carried out. When necessary, replace with good components. If it hinders dissipation, it indicates that the components are damaged.


6. The disturbance method uses the voltage felt by the human body as a disturbance signal to observe the changing environment of LCD performance. It is commonly used to check whether the input circuit and the display department are complete.
